Just want to add, it's pixels, not bits. Minecraft uses 16x16 pixel images for the face of each block, item, etc. When you try to use an 8x, 32x, or other size pack, Minecraft doesn't understand how to read the files, so the blocks come out looking funny.

OptiFine and MCPatcher check the images in your texture pack to see what size they are, and run different code for any packs that don't use the standard 16x16px images.

If an 8x pack does work without a patcher, then it is in fact a 16x pack in disguise.

In terms of bits, each pixel is made up of 32, known as 32bpp (bits per pixel.) 8 bits of each pixel represent the amount of red in that color, 8 bits representing green, and 8 bits representing blue. The last 8 bits indicate how transparent, or see-through that pixel will be.

If you open up a texture pack, you will find images of all sizes. The most recognizable one is terrain.png, which is a bunch of 16x16 pixel images arranged in rows and columns. Starting with Minecraft 1.5, every 16x16 image will be in its own file.

Everything above 16*16, so everything between 32 bit and 512 bit, either needs MCpatcher or Opinfine. (ironicly some 8*8 packs need a patcher too)

32x (bit) or higher resolutions in Minecraft require either Optifine or McPatcher (use whichever you find easier unless it specifies using one over the other).
